Man turns to tilt after torture with Wham!-hit

A man from the British Southampton is completely disconnected after he was completely fed up to hear the Wham!-hit Wake Me Up Before You Go Go nonstop through the walls.

Sam Wickenden could no longer listen to the song of George Michael and Andrew Ridgeley all the time and decided to do something about it. After smashing the partition on the balcony, he hit neighbor Jamie Summerton a broken arm.

In the court Wickenden said that he was provoked by 'the loud music'. When he asked the neighbor 'whether it could be softer,' and Summerton refused, the stops passed on to the suspect.

'My partner had to help me with food and put on my socks. I used to work in a pub, but that does not work anymore. Luckily I found another job, 'the victim explained in court. This is what Daily Echo reports.

Following the defense, however, Wickenden was provoked by his neighbor by turning Wake Me Up Before You Go Go over and over again. 'It did not help that it was that number. '

It did not help the suspect: he was sent to prison for two years because of severe ill-treatment.

Wake Me Up Before You Go Go ended up in number one in 1984 in both the United States and the United Kingdom.
